Portret de femeie is a print by Konstantin Daniel. It is held in the collection of the Timișoara National Museum of Art. This portrait presents a woman in intimate close-up, rendered with quiet precision.

Overview

This portrait presents a woman in intimate close-up, rendered with quiet precision. Her pale skin and dark hair contrast against a deep, unbroken background, drawing focus to her composed demeanor. The lighting is carefully modulated to emphasize facial structure without theatricality, suggesting a restrained yet deliberate artistic approach.

Subject & Meaning

The sitter’s direct gaze and stillness convey quiet self-possession. Her modest attire—a white dress with lace and red lacing—hints at middle-class propriety, while the delicate pendant adds a touch of personal adornment. There is no narrative context, only presence: the image prioritizes dignity over spectacle, inviting contemplation rather than storytelling.

Technique & Style

Soft, directional lighting models the face with subtle gradations, employing chiaroscuro to define high cheekbones and the curve of the jaw. The background absorbs light, isolating the figure. Brushwork is smooth and refined, particularly in the skin and lace, where texture is suggested rather than overtly rendered, enhancing the portrait’s serene atmosphere.
